Having studied this shooting and putting on training classes about this shooting all over this country, I have a little different take. Not saying this question doesn't weigh heavy on the hearts of pastors and safety team members. The shooting at East Freeway COC is a classic example of what safety team members should not do in situations like this. I can give you several stories where people have shown up in "costumes" at our church who were not asked to leave at first but asked to stop wearing said costumes if they wanted to continue to attend. The suspect in EFCOC came into the church with a disguise on. You pointed out that the church knew him, they did, but the info I have gotten, they didn't recognize him that day till after he was shot and the fake beard and wig were removed. Here are my issues with this situation. First and foremost, when he came in with the disguise on, the suspect made people nervous. People moved away from him because of the disguise. The lead of the safety team (Jack Wilson) stated they saw him and put a safety team member on him and also put a camera on him so they could keep an eye on him. Two main things in situations like this. One as soon as you feel uncomfortable about a person in your church like this, not like the one with the little animal, call local law enforcement. The man came in with a disguise on. If he had walked into a bank with the same disguise, they would have called the police. Why not churches? Law enforcement would rather get there and nothing happens than get there after tragedy strikes. The second thing that bothers me about this case is that nobody approached him and discussed the wig and fake beard. If so, they should have said no disguises in church, period. If you want to take off the fake beard and wig and worship, so be it, but that would have warned the church of who this person was who had already been angry with the church. In my training, I have been asked what if the person with the beard and wig showed you he had just had cancer treatments and had sores all over his face and head and didn't want to gross anyone out. Fine, but I am going to sit with that person throughout the rest of the service, worship with him, and pray with him. Ejecting people out of your church because of non-threatening actions is one thing. Letting a wolf sit in your church like this one leads to disaster. There need to be more discussions like this.

This is a great conversation to have. I feel that if one is willing to not be intentionally disruptive to the worship of others then they should be allowed to come and stay. If they need to be asked to leave and fail to do so, I would recommend calling the police rather than going hands on. I would not recommend using any degree of physical force unless necessary to protect yourself or others from imminent harm. Let the police handle it. The presiding leader of the church could also choose to dismiss the congregation for the day depending on the level and seriousness of the disruption. Going hands on may escalate the situation and make a bad situation worse IMO.
@Shinobi1Kenobi
@Shinobi1Kenobi 4 ай бұрын
Some states allow the use of force, except for lethal force, to eject trespassers or to stop some kind of menacing behavior. SOME DON'T. But this is, generally speaking, not a good idea even if it is legal. I agree with you. Once the use of force (touching someone without their expressed permission is a simple battery in many states, conditional threats of force = force in many states) begins, things can and often do go in unexpected directions. If you cross that threshold, you must be prepared to prevail NO MATTER WHAT. And very few church-goers are "there." Plainly speaking, this was just bad advice UNLESS someone has an active LEO's license in that jurisdiction. That MIGHT be an exception.
